Life Between Lifes
Life between lives (or otherwise known as “life between life” or “LBL”) is the state whereby your soul is in-between two lives. It is the period from after your spirit leaves your physical body in the last life to just prior to physical incarnation in this current lifetime. If you so wish to, it is also possible to access into any in-between lives.

Principle
Life Between Lives Regression takes us from a past-life death directly into the Spirit World. It begins with trance state induction using relaxation exercises. As we enter this spirit realm of unconditional love and caring we are first met by our spirit guide. Our guide then takes us to our core soul group. We are warmly welcomed with sharing and reminiscing. One of the spirits in our soul group is our primary soul-mate. Near our soul group we may encounter affiliate souls from soul groups close to ours with whom we incarnate less frequently. Our guide may then take us to the spiritual library where we each have a ‘life book’. This book is filled with all of the many lives we have lived. It is not uncommon to view 3 to 5 such past-lives from the spiritual library in one Life Between Lives session. The next stop commonly is our Council of Elders. These are highly evolved spirits who help us plan our spiritual advancement. Our Elders comment on our performance in the past-life from which we have just returned, and make recommendations for future learning. At this point in our Spiritual World journey we may be taken for special trainings, large group meditations, or to communicate one-on-one with a spirit with whom we have a particular task to accomplish on Earth. The list of possibilities at this stage is probably infinite. When our spirit guide feels the time is right we are taken to the ‘life selection room’. Here we view possible selections for our next life. We are shown short vignettes of each possibility and we see with whom we would share each choice.
